Transverse process fracture is an accessory fracture belonging to the spine. It is generally seen in direct violent injuries to the spine, such as car accident impact, blunt blow, etc., and violent activities of the waist may also be caused by indirect violence. Transverse process fracture generally does not affect the stability and weight of the spine. Most can be treated conservatively. It is generally recommended that patients rest in bed for about 3 to 4 weeks, during which they can take drugs such as detumescence and pain relief, hemostasis, calcium supplementation and fracture healing. Then they can wear waist braces or waist braces, get out of bed properly and exercise, and promote the recovery of waist function. Diet should be properly enhanced nutrition, appropriate calcium supplementation, eating more high-protein foods, supplementing vitamins and dietary fiber, so that transverse process fractures can be recovered as soon as possible.
